A gold individual retirement account or rare-earth elements individual retirement account is an Specific Retirement Account in which physical gold or other authorized rare-earth elements are held in custody for the advantage of the IRA account owner. It functions the very same as a routine IRA, just instead of holding paper possessions, it holds physical bullion coins or bars.


Investors often use valuable metals as a long-lasting hedge against inflation, to diversify their portfolio. Internal Earnings Code requirements specify that the approved rare-earth elements should be stored in a particular way. Some trustees have their own centers to hold the physical rare-earth elements, while others use a 3rd party metals depository as a storage center.


gold coins, or one-ounce silver coins minted by the Treasury Department. Starting in 1998, an IRA can invest in particular platinum coins and certain gold, silver, palladium, and platinum bullion." The internal revenue service approves choose rare-earth elements and forms of bullion for Individual retirement accounts. Although investment in "Collectibles" using IRAs and Certified Plans is not enabled, there is a carve-out permitting investment in particular coins, as well as bullion conference particular fineness requirements.


There are presently a variety of rare-earth elements that satisfy the minimum pureness requirements that are appropriate for inclusion into a gold IRA account. Some gold IRA business argue addition of particular coins in a valuable metals individual retirement account; nevertheless, several of those companies have actually been examined by the government for misguiding consumers and strongly offering numismatic coins over gold bullion.

A number of companies promote gold IRA plans based upon the checkbook control strategy, where the individual retirement account does not own the metals directly, however owns a minimal liability company (LLC) through which the taxpayer purchases and stores the metals. Neither the IRS nor federal courts have taken a position on the legality of these plans, and the IRS has warned that they bring a risk of disqualifying the IRA.

First, the majority of individual retirement account service providers charge a preliminary account setup fee that covers the work associated with producing your investment account. This charge usually varies from $50 to $150. However, some companies waive this cost for bigger financial investment deposits. Next, numerous IRA business charge a yearly administrative cost that covers the cost of keeping your account open every year.


Finally, you'll need to pay a storage charge to the depository that holds your financial investment. Some custodians charge a flat annual cost, while others base their storage costs on the quantity of gold in the account. On top of these fundamental fees, individual retirement account companies can choose whether to charge a commission for buying gold for their clients.
